Biodiversity Monitoring at Masaya Volcano: Camera Traps Capture 15 Species of Wildlife.

Summary by Radio Nicaragua
In commemoration of the International Day for Biological Diversity, the Sandinista Government, through the Ministry of Environment and Natural Resources (MARENA), reports that as part of its biodiversity monitoring program, using camera traps in the Masaya Volcano National Park, 15 species of wildlife were identified, demonstrating the high level of ecosystem conservation.
